> I've been using roundcube daily for 6 months or so, and just today a
> strange problem has appeared.  When I reply to or forward a message,
> the presentation of the reply (or forwarded) text is wrong, and some
> stray font tags appear in the reply window as hyperlinks.  Please see
> the attached screenshot-- the text "Font familyfont size" appears
> above both the To and message content fields.

> This looks like a problem with tinymce, but I don't believe my version
> of that has changed-- I'm using 3.0.8-1.

I think that  you catch the problem now because  tinymce files were kept
in  cache by  your browser.  roundcube  is not  compatible with  tinymce
3. There  is tinymce2 package waiting on  NEW and we will  release a new
version of roundcube  depending on this version. In  the mean-while, the
fix is to disable tinymce or to install an older version of tinymce (you
can grab on debian.snapshot.net).

Could you confirm me that downgrading tinymce solve the problem? In this
case, your bug will be marked as a duplicate of #481145.
